On the way home last night, bout a mile or so away the bike starts 2 stroking....Check to see the chokes not on, didn't appear to be..The bike didn't want to idle as I unlocked the shed, so resigned myself to having a look this morning. My first thought was it was probably the slightly rich condition its been running in, exacerbated by the quite cool air last night, and that Id have to change the midrange and main jets.The rich running was evident on the dyno last week when under hard acceleration there was some black smoke coming from the exhaust.

So first thing it was off with the aircleaner cover....you can just see some petrol staining on the backing plate indicating too much gas in there at sometime.

 

Next step is remove the two backing plate bolts that secure it to the heads, and the 3 internal screws.

 

 

Having removed the backing plate and fuel line and about to remove the fuel bowl I noticed the enrichment jet holder( choke) had come loose. I removed it completely, added a bit of 262 to the threads and tightened it back up....may have been all the problem was...

 

 

However fairly sure it was running a bit rich, as I'd increased the main jet size from 76 to 82 while the motor was still new, so thought it might be a good idea to go down 1 size, to an 80

I wish the mid range jet was easy to remove as the main jet, located up inside the fuel bowl drain plug hole.I  use a largish screwdriver bit on a small ratchet with extension..the one shown here was too small and I had ta find another...
